Provide students with theoretical and practical knowledge on the in-hospital management of the patient admitted in the ordinary, day hospital, day service in the Internal Medicine Unit. In particular, the following steps will be addressed: the moment of the reception, the collection of physiological and pathological anamnestic data, the description of the current symptomatology, the therapies practiced, the compilation of the medical record. The student will be trained in the detection of vital parameters (blood pressure, heart rate, respiration rate, oxygen saturation), the detection of anthropometric indices, and the recording of the electrocardiogram. Students will be given the concepts for proper veno-puncture and the initiation of intravenous therapy, the correct procedure of oxygen therapy. The student will be trained in the correct computerized procedure for the application of blood tests, diagnostic imaging, specialized advice, drugs.
